Output 053091f9f463507a3dc52a4d7c1b44fd86764b81dbd2e73bae5ca75957ca9b22:0

value
7622593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0104c6ea3449a22e776aaef1a54bd626e501c033 OP_EQUAL
address
31nQKeYbRbkNaJ4FEmUL5qFUCsM8QCo1H4
transaction
053091f9f463507a3dc52a4d7c1b44fd86764b81dbd2e73bae5ca75957ca9b22
confirmations
251717
spent
true